    Questions on the Ch***i Engineering front I-Beam for a ford any one out there doing a build with one of these want to know the good the bad and the evil on this. Would you run one or stick with Pete & Jakes front for a model a build Thanks.
     
  2. it's forged and it's a great axle , but why are you thinking of switching?
     
  3. There has been some information on the ch***is engineering front end in the last month on here maybe a search?

    I have not used one, the Pete and jakes or Bell axle is cast. I have used them on cars that I have built for other people and would probably use on again though if that is any help. For the most part as a cast axle goes they are a good axle.

    Like I said I don't have iany first hand knowlege of the ch***is engineering axle but lost of the fellas do have good info on them one of them will sure engugh chime in.

    A little advice if you decide to go with a bell buy them directly from Slover and not from a seperate vender.
